  2. Glutathione peroxidase 1 - Wikipedia

    en.wikipedia.org/wiki/Glutathione_peroxidase_1

    Glutathione peroxidase 1, also known as GPx1, is an enzyme that in humans is encoded by the GPX1 gene on chromosome 3. [5] This gene encodes a member of the glutathione peroxidase family. Glutathione peroxidase functions in the detoxification of hydrogen peroxide, and is one of the most important antioxidant enzymes in humans. [6]

  3. Glutathione peroxidase 4 - Wikipedia

    en.wikipedia.org/wiki/Glutathione_peroxidase_4

    The antioxidant enzyme glutathione peroxidase 4 (GPX4) belongs to the family of glutathione peroxidases, which consists of 8 known mammalian isoenzymes (GPX1–8).GPX4 catalyzes the reduction of hydrogen peroxide, organic hydroperoxides, and lipid peroxides at the expense of reduced glutathione and functions in the protection of cells against oxidative stress.

  4. Glutathione peroxidase - Wikipedia

    en.wikipedia.org/wiki/Glutathione_peroxidase

    Glutathione peroxidase (GPx) (EC 1.11.1.9) is the general name of an enzyme family with peroxidase activity whose main biological role is to protect the organism from oxidative damage.   9. Glutathione reductase - Wikipedia

    en.wikipedia.org/wiki/Glutathione_reductase

    Glutathione reductase (GR) also known as glutathione-disulfide reductase (GSR) is an enzyme that in humans is encoded by the GSR gene.Glutathione reductase (EC 1.8.1.7) catalyzes the reduction of glutathione disulfide to the sulfhydryl form glutathione (), which is a critical molecule in resisting oxidative stress and maintaining the reducing environment of the cell.
